I bought a new amp cuz my old amp will no longer output power.

my new amp is the JL TMA T1000.1 1000w @ 1 ohm mono block. I have two alpine type-r's hooked up to this in parallel at 1 ohm. This was my previous setup as well with the old Cadence TXA-1000d.

Now, i hooked everything up and the amp turned on, started bumpin, then i tried setting my gains. I went halfway but it still sounded too low, and at this poiunt i have the bass boost at 3/4 up. i turn the gain up and it barely gets any louder and i put it up all the way and same thing happens. it is not outputting as much power as it supposed to. then the bass cut out with a pop noise, went into protection mode and turned back on, pop, protection mode, repeat.

so i turn the gain level down to 1/2, same popping cycle. i turn it down to 1/3 and it stays and hits bass steadily. however it is still too low. i figure it cant be right, this amp cannot be overheating at 1/2 gain up and my subs are fine.

the jl 1000.1 will not run at 1 ohm unless you have alot of imp rise. we hooked up a jl 1000.1 on a pr of re se 15s in a standard slot vent dual 15 box. there was 0 gauge wire w/ ext. batt. in the trunk. everytime the bass hit the amp made a loud noise & shut off breifly. we rewired it to 4 ohms and it played fine.(weak for 1000 watts)
